Arsenal hijack Tottenham Hotspur's move for Kevin Wimmer?

Tottenham Hotspur target Kevin Wimmer will be given the chance to join Arsenal over their North London rivals, according to reports.

Arsene Wenger is ready to hijack Kevin Wimmer's proposed move to Tottenham Hotspur by offering the FC Koln defender the chance to join Arsenal instead, according to reports.

Reports had recently suggested that the 22-year-old was on the verge of completing a £5m switch to White Hart Lane.

However, Wenger is understood to be interested in bringing Wimmer to the Emirates on the recommendation of Per Mertesacker, reports the Daily Star.

Wimmer joined the Bundesliga side from LASK Linz in 2012, and broke into the Austrian national side in 2013.
